;;;; org custom variables (setq org-completion-use-ido t) (setq org-ditaa-jar-path "~/src/org/org-mode/contrib/scripts/ditaa.jar") (setq org-list-two-spaces-after-bullet-regexp ")") (setq iimage-mode-image-search-path (expand-file-name "~/")) (setq org-link-abbrev-alist '(("wiki" . "http://en.wikipedia.org/wiki/Search?search=") ("math" . "http://mathworld.wolfram.com/%s.html") ("google" . "http://www.google.com/search?q="))) (setq org-agenda-window-setup 'current-window org-agenda-ndays 7 org-agenda-custom-commands '(("w" "work" ((tags-todo "mitre") (agenda) )) ("h" "home" ((agenda) (tags-todo "-mitre") )))) (setq org-agenda-include-diary t) (setq org-export-html-infojs-setup "") (setq org-export-with-LaTeX-fragments t org-export-html-table-tag "" ) ;; set these up when getting my icalendar export working w/google-calendar (setq org-combined-agenda-icalendar-file "~/docs/personal/schulte.ics") (setq org-icalendar-force-UID t) (setq org-icalendar-store-UID t) (setq org-agenda-files (list "~/Desktop/todo")) ;;;; key bindings ;; global (global-set-key "\C-c L" 'org-insert-link-global) (global-set-key "\C-c o" 'org-open-at-point-global) (global-set-key "\C-c'" 'org-cycle-agenda-files) (global-set-key "\C-c\C-l" 'org-store-link) (global-set-key "\C-c\C-a" 'org-agenda) (global-set-key "\C-ca" 'org-agenda) ;; org-mode (local-set-key "\M-\C-n" 'outline-next-visible-heading) (local-set-key "\M-\C-p" 'outline-previous-visible-heading) (local-set-key "\M-\C-d" 'schulte/org-drop-tofile) (local-set-key "\M-\C-b" 'schulte/org-drop-as-bib) (local-set-key "\C-ct" 'org-todo) (local-set-key "\M-\C-w" 'org-table-copy-region) (local-set-key "\M-\C-y" 'org-table-paste-rectangle) (local-set-key "\M-\C-l" 'org-table-sort-lines) (local-set-key "\M-\C-g" 'org-plot/gnuplot) (local-set-key "\M-I" 'org-toggle-iimage-in-org) (local-set-key "\C-y" 'yank) (setq yas/trigger-key [tab])